What ‘No Wagering’ Actually Means

A standard casino bonus attaches a playthrough condition. If you receive a £50 bonus with a 35x wagering requirement, you must place £1,750 in bets before any winnings become withdrawable cash. During that playthrough, the house edge grinds down your balance. With a no wagering deposit bonus UK 2026 offer, that condition is absent. Winnings from the bonus are paid as real cash from the first pound. No turnover target. No phantom balance. Every penny you win is yours to keep or withdraw immediately, subject only to the terms discussed later in this article.

This model suits players who value predictability over spectacle. You know exactly what you are playing for: the bonus itself is the prize, not a key that unlocks a future prize. Remaining Restrictions: Caps, Games, and Expiry

Wager-free does not mean restriction-free. Every no wager deposit bonus UK 2026 offer comes with three guardrails that you must understand before you click “claim”.

Maximum Win Caps

The most common limit is a cap on how much you can withdraw from the bonus. If an operator offers a £20 wager-free bonus with a 5x max cashout, the most you can withdraw from bonus winnings is £100. Anything above that is forfeited. This cap prevents operators from taking unlimited risk while still giving you a clear, finite upside. Sky Bet and William Hill frequently use max-win caps on their no-wager promotions, typically between 5x and 10x the bonus amount.

Eligible Games

Not all games contribute to bonus use in the same way. Many wager-free offers restrict you to specific slots or exclude high-volatility games. For example, a no-wager spin package from Unibet might be valid only on a handful of selected titles, while AdmiraL occasionally ties its cash-back promotions to particular game categories. Always check the eligible game list; if your favourite slot is missing, the offer may not suit your style.

Expiry Periods

Even cash bonuses expire. The standard window is 7 to 30 days from the date the bonus is credited. If you do not meet the minimum wagering (often zero for no-wager offers, but sometimes a single bet) or if you let the bonus sit untouched, it will vanish. Set a reminder or play through the bonus soon after claiming.

What happens if I win more than the max win cap on a no-wager bonus?

The operator will pay you up to the cap and forfeit the excess. For example, if the cap is £100 and you win £500 from a £20 bonus, you will receive £100. This is standard practice and is clearly stated in the terms. Always check the cap before you play; it defines your real ceiling.

Do no-wager bonuses always pay as real cash immediately?

Yes, by definition. However, “real cash” still passes through standard withdrawal checks: identity verification, minimum withdrawal thresholds, and processing times. You will not face wagering requirements, but you may need to wait 1–5 working days for the funds to settle in your bank or e-wallet.
